Still the best book on Deleuze and Guattari out there. Extremely creative on its own right, but also great for situating Deleuze and Guattari in relation to other currents in intellectual thought (like psychoanalysis, marxism). And it provides a helpful jumping-off point for thinking aspects of Deleuze's thought that often go unmentioned in introductory works on D+G. (I would say "other" introductory works, but calling this work introductory would be wrong.) Highly recommended.

A Necessary Companion to Capitalism and Schizophrenia
Massumi saunters purposefully through the landscape created by Deleuze and Guattari while simultaneously staying true to the two authors' signature style. If you have read ANTI-OEDIPUS and/or A THOUSAND PLATEAUS, this book is an excellent supplement. Massumi seems to target young scholars or readers who are struggling with Deleuze and Guattari's vocabulary and concepts. Advanced scholars will probably not find anything new or extremely helpful in this book, but students will find it extremely helpful.
